I saw the same issue I did last year as I did tonight and it wasn't a lack of pass rush. We got killed on quick passes. It was three step drops and out. And I know most of those guys were second and third stringers in the secondary but we have to do a better job of making the QB go to at least his second read.

I actually saw guys getting into the pocket but they had zero time to make a move around the block.

I also saw that the Texans are running an offense built around quick stop routes and those can be a bitch to defend. We clearly were not prepared for that kind of pass attack.

I can't put any blame on the pass rush. I don't think I saw their QBs hold the ball more than four seconds the whole game.
